  • In situ study of the formation of RHENIUM BORIDE (cas 12355-99-6)s from the elements at high-(p, T) conditions: Extreme incompressibility of Re7B3 and formation of new phases

    Based on in situ synchrotron X-ray diffraction experiments employing laser heated diamond anvil cells to investigate the reaction of rhenium and boron from the elements at high-(p, T) conditions, Re7B3 was found to be extremely incompressible, with BRe7B3=435(14)GPa, making it one of the least compressible binary compounds known to date. We also have determined the previously unknown bulk modulus of Re3B, BRe3B=320(15)GPa, and have confirmed earlier reports of the bulk modulus of ReB2, BReB2 = 360(18) GPa. The experimental findings were supported by density functional theory calculations, which were also employed to compute elastic stiffness coefficients and estimates for the hardness. At different high-(p, T) conditions the formation of new phases were observed.
